Isa-Pom-Dex in Elderly/Frail Subjects With RRMM

Running, not enrolling · Phase 2

Conditions studied: Multiple Myeloma, Relapse, Refractory, Aging, Co-morbidity

In brief

This research study aims to evaluate the safety and effectiveness of the combination of isatuximab, pomalidomide, and dexamethasone (Isa-Pd) for the treatment of relapsed or refractory multiple myeloma (RRMM), which refers to multiple myeloma that has returned or has not responded to prior treatment. The study will specifically investigate the impact of administering lower-than-standard doses of pomalidomide and dexamethasone. Using lower doses of pomalidomide and dexamethasone in this setting has not been approved by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A).
